<i>Ex vivo</i>detection and quantification of gold nanoparticles in human seminal and follicular fluids Open
A detailed, clinically-oriented method for the extraction of low-ppm Au nanoparticles from human seminal and follicular fluids enable their bulk and nanoscale characterization.
